Disappointment in salary discussion after non-profit interview experience

I recently interviewed for a position at a non-profit organization where I previously interned. I really love the organization and its mission, but I was disappointed by the salary discussion. The job posting indicated a starting salary range of $40,000 to $50,000 per year, which I found appealing given my qualifications. However, during the interview, I learned that they only start new hires at $40,000. I felt taken aback because I am overqualified and could reasonably ask for the higher end of the range. It seems misleading to advertise a salary range when the actual starting point is at the lower end. After taxes, my take-home pay would be around $35,000, which is simply not sustainable in today's economy. Overall, I felt like my time was wasted.
